The Center for School Safety Board is comprised of 15 members appointed by the governor. The Board was established by legislation in 1998 with a mission to create safe, secure learning environments and to provide technical assistance for safe schools.
WPKY reported that Roach, a resident of Princeton, has been serving as the superintendent at Caldwell County Schools since 2021. He was previously a principal and assistant superintendent at Union County Public Schools.
